Transcribed Image Text:A solid is contructed so that one side is the region between the lines x = a, x = b, the graph of y = f(x) and the x-axis, and y=f(x) the cross-sections of the solid perpendicular to the x-axis are rectangles with base 8 (as shown in the figure). Which of the following integrals represents the volume of this solid? 87(f(x))² dx each slice is a rectangle | 8(f(x))* dx 8f(x) dr
